Detailed Description
In the description of the present invention, it is to be understood that the terms "length", "width", "upper", "lower", "front", "rear", "left", "right", "vertical", "horizontal", "top", "bottom", "inner", "outer", and the like indicate orientations or positional relationships based on the orientations or positional relationships shown in the drawings, and are merely for convenience of description and simplicity of description, and do not indicate or imply that the device or element referred to must have a particular orientation, be constructed and operated in a particular orientation, and thus, are not to be construed as limiting the present invention.
Referring to fig. 1 to fig. 9, the technical solution adopted by the present embodiment is: a novel office support, comprising: the clamping structure 1 with the clamping function is used for clamping an object 7 to be clamped, and the object 7 to be clamped can be a plate-shaped object, such as a table board. Specifically, the clamping structure 1 comprises a clamping seat 13 and a telescopic clamping piece 14 arranged inside the clamping seat 13, however, the clamping width inside the clamping seat 13 is adjusted by the telescopic action of the clamping mechanism, so as to achieve the clamping effect; the shape of the holder 13 is 21274, but it is not limited thereto, and other shapes are also applicable to this embodiment.
A bracket 2 connected to one side of the holding structure 1, wherein the bracket 2 can be used for placing office supplies, such as a keyboard, a mouse and the like; and an adjusting structure 3 connected between the clamping structure 1 and the bracket 2, wherein the adjusting structure 3 rotates relative to the clamping structure 1, and the adjusting structure 3 is used for adjusting the height of the bracket 2 along the longitudinal direction; namely, the adjusting structure 3 rotates relative to the clamping structure 1 and simultaneously drives the bracket 2 to adjust the height in the vertical direction. However, the height can be adjusted to the required adaptation height according to the requirements of users, thereby improving the applicability.
Referring to fig. 1, 2 and 5, a rotating structure 6 disposed on the clamping structure 1, wherein the rotating structure 6 is connected to the adjusting structure 3 and is configured to drive the adjusting structure 3 to rotate horizontally around a central axis of the rotating structure 6; specifically, the rotating structure 6 includes a first rotating body 61 fixed to the second adjusting member 32 and a second rotating body 62 fixed to the clamping structure 1, the first rotating body 61 and the second rotating body 62 rotate relative to each other, and when the first rotating body 61 is subjected to an external force, the first rotating body 61 can rotate relative to the second rotating body 62. In the embodiment, when in use, the clamping mechanism can be clamped at the side end of the clamped object 7, and the bracket 2 can be exposed outside the clamped object 7 by rotating so as to be used by a user; after use, the bracket 2 is rotatably accommodated below the clamped object 7, thereby facilitating the accommodation for users; moreover, the bracket 2 can be rotated and adjusted to an applicable angle according to the requirements of users, so that the flexibility is further improved.
Further, the adjusting structure 3 comprises a first adjusting member 31 and a second adjusting member 32, wherein the first adjusting member 31 is rotatably connected with respect to the second adjusting member 32; wherein, one end of the first adjusting piece 31 far away from the second adjusting piece 32 is connected with the bracket 2; the end of the second adjusting member 32 remote from the first adjusting member 31 is connected to the rotating structure 6; the second adjusting member 32 has a rotating seat 321 at one end, the rotating seat 321 is located at one end far away from the rotating structure 6, the first adjusting member 31 has a rotating part 311 butted with the rotating seat 321 at one end, and the rotating part 311 is rotatably connected with the rotating seat 321 through a rotating shaft 4.
The first adjusting part 31 is rotatably connected with respect to the bracket 2 for adjusting the angle of the bracket 2, however, the first adjusting part 31 can be rotatably connected with the bracket 2 via a rotating shaft, wherein the bracket 2 can be rotated toward the holding structure 1 for adjusting the angle, i.e. back and forth rotation adjustment. In some embodiments, the first adjusting member 31 can also be rotatably connected to the bracket 2 via a universal ball to achieve various rotational adjustments.
The rotating base 321 comprises a first clamping portion 322 and a second clamping portion 323, and a clamping groove portion 324 is formed between the first clamping portion 322 and the second clamping portion 323; wherein, the first clamping portion 322 and the second clamping portion 323 have through holes 325 communicated with the card slot portion 324, and the two through holes 325 correspond to each other, and the rotating portion 311 has a through hole 312; however, the rotating portion 311 of the first adjusting member 31 is used to be engaged with the engaging groove portion 324, and the through hole 312 of the rotating portion 311 corresponds to the through hole 325, so that the rotating shaft 4 is inserted into the through hole 312 of the rotating portion 311 and the through holes 325 of the respective clamping portions; wherein, the inner side of the slot portion 324 is tightly contacted with the outer side of the rotating portion 311, so that the two generate mutual friction force; thereby enhancing the stability of the first adjusting member 31.
Referring to fig. 5, in some embodiments, the office support further includes a limiting structure a55 for limiting the rotation angle of the first adjusting member 31, where the limiting structure a55 includes: a rotation stop block 51 disposed at one side of the rotation portion 311, and a stopper groove 52 disposed at one side of a rotation seat 321; the limiting groove 52 is arc-shaped, and the rotation stop block 51 is slidably connected with the limiting groove 52 and slidably limited in the limiting groove 52 to limit the longitudinal rotation angle of the rotating portion 311 of the first adjusting member 31; the limiting groove 52 includes a first limiting block 521 and a second limiting block 522, and a sliding groove 523 is formed between the first limiting block 521 and the second limiting block 522; the rotation stopping block 51 is limited between the first limiting block 521 and the second limiting block 522, and slides in cooperation with the sliding groove 523; preferably, the rotation range can be set to a rotation range of 90 degrees by the first limiting block 521 and the second limiting block 522, that is, the angle between the first limiting block 521 and the second limiting block 522 is 90 degrees; thereby longitudinally rotating the rotating portion 311 of the first adjusting member 31 by 90 degrees. It should be noted that, in addition to the rotation range using the above-described angle, rotation ranges of other angles are also applicable to the present embodiment. It should be understood that the bracket 2 of the office support is adjusted in height by rotating the angle of the first adjusting member 31.
Referring to fig. 2 and 6, in other embodiments, the office support further includes a limiting structure a55 for limiting the rotation angle of the first adjusting member 31, where the limiting structure a55 includes: a plurality of positioning holes a51 which are arranged at one side of the rotating part 311 and the rotating seat 321 and correspond to each other, and the positioning holes a51 are respectively arranged around the axes of the rotating part 311 and the rotating seat 321 at intervals; and a positioning pin a52 for passing through the positioning holes a51 corresponding to the rotating part 311 and the rotating seat 321 to define the angle of longitudinal rotation of the rotating part 311 of the first adjusting member 31; during the use, through taking out this locating pin a52, then will rotate first regulating part 31 to required angle, correspond locating hole a51 with the rotation portion 311 with locating hole a51 of rotation seat 321 simultaneously to supply inserting of locating pin a52, thereby realize turned angle's location, and then reach the adjustment of the different height and the low degree of bracket 2.
The bracket 2 comprises a connecting frame 21 rotatably connected with the first adjusting member 31 and a supporting body 22 mounted on the connecting frame 21, the supporting body 22 is used for supporting articles, and the supporting body 22 has a plate-shaped structure and is rectangular, but obviously, the invention is not limited to the supporting body 22, and other shapes besides the above shapes are also suitable for the embodiment; the support body 22 is detachably connected with the connecting frame 21, wherein a plurality of first positioning portions 211 are arranged on the connecting frame 21, and a plurality of second positioning portions buckled with the first positioning portions 211 are arranged at the bottom of the support body 22; thereby facilitating the disassembly and assembly of the bracket 22, facilitating the repair and replacement and improving the practicability. The first positioning portion 211 may be a convex fastener, and the second positioning portion may be a concave fastening slot. The detachable connection mode is applicable to the embodiment except for the buckling mode, for example, the detachable connection mode can be matched with screws and nuts, and the specific setting can be determined according to the requirements of users.
Further, the first adjusting member 31 is a telescopic first adjusting member 31, and further comprises an inner cylinder and an outer cylinder which is sleeved with the inner cylinder and can be relatively telescopic, and the inner cylinder and the outer cylinder are of mutually connected telescopic structures, so that the height adjustment of the bracket 2 is achieved; it is clear that the present invention is not limited thereto, and any relatively telescopic structure is applicable to the present embodiment.
